5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While on-line poker brings many advantages, it's not without its challenges. The significant downsides could be the possibility deceptive tasks, including collusion and Highstakes Casino processor chip dumping, where people cheat to get an unfair advantage. But reputable internet poker systems use powerful security steps and random number generators to thwart such behavior. Additionally, some players might find the lack of actual cues and interactions which are part of real time poker games a disadvantage, as they can be more difficult to read through opponents and employ mental techniques on the web.
